Why is saying less better in communication?

Saying less improves communication by making your message clearer and harder to misinterpret. Short answers are more effective in legal settings and everyday interactions because they limit opportunities for miscommunication or twisting your words.

How to stop oversharing?

To stop oversharing, ask if the information is needed now, recognize the value of your words, and focus on building mutual connection rather than just talking about yourself.

What should you say when you cry in an argument?

When you cry in an argument, say nothing. It's a natural release of tension. Don't apologize for crying or label the tears unless you choose to. If someone comments, laugh it off.
